  • William Alan Hawkshaw BEM (27 March 1937 – 16 October 2021) was a British composer and performer, particularly of library music used as themes for movies and television programs. Hawkshaw worked extensively for the KPM production music company in the 1950s to the 1970s, composing and recording many stock tracks that have been used extensively in film and TV. He was the composer of a number of theme tunes including Grange Hill (originally library music recorded in Munich known as "Chicken Man") and Countdown. In addition, he was an arranger and pianist, and in the United States with the studio group Love De-Luxe scored a number 1 single on the Billboard Hot Dance Music/Club Play chart with "Here Comes That Sound Again" in 1979. His song "Charlie" is heard on Just for Laughs Gags. He was the father of singer-songwriter Kirsty Hawkshaw (a member of the dance music group Opus III from 1991 to 1995) and also worked with artists such as Tiësto, Delerium, BT, Seba and Paradox. (en)
  • Alan Hawkshaw (Leeds, 27 maart 1937 – Watford, 16 oktober 2021) was een Brits componist en uitvoerend musicus op het gebied van filmmuziek en muziek voor televisie. In 1960 was Hawkshaw al lid van een obscure rock-'n-roll band . Daarna richtte hij de bands The Mohawks en op met wat studiomuzikanten. Gedurende de jaren zeventig speelde hij in The Shadows en musiceerde bij Olivia Newton-John, Jane Birkin en Serge Gainsbourg, maar ook bij Cliff Richard. In de loop der jaren heeft hij veel tunes geschreven voor met name de Britse televisie: * The Dave Allen Show en Dave Allen at Large; * Mysterious World, een serie van Arthur C. Clarke; * Best Endeavours voor het nieuws op Channel 4; * Grange Hill, een televisieserie (1978-1990) Tot slot heeft hij in 1979 op nummer 1 in de VS Billboard gestaan met Here Comes That Sound Again. Hij is de vader van zangeres Kirsty Hawkshaw, die een vocaliste is in de dancescene. Hij stierf 16 oktober 2021 op 84-jarige leeftijd in het ziekenhuis van Watford aan een longontsteking, nadat hij in juli zijn vierde beroerte had gehad. (nl)

  • Alan Hawkshaw, född 27 mars 1937 i Leeds, West Yorkshire, död 16 oktober 2021, var en brittisk kompositör och pianist inom bland annat jazz, pop, funk och "easy listening", spelandes bland annat hammondorgel. Han var på 1960-talet medlem i The Checkmates och på 1970-talet i The Shadows och spelade för Cliff Richard. Han har skrivit mycket , library music. Några musikstycken av Hawkshaw är: * Chicken Man från albumet Rock Comedy som använts för bland annat BBC-serien . * Best Endeavours, signaturmelodi för nyhetsprogrammet som startade 1982. * Studio 69 från The Big Beat som använts för BBC-serien . * Showtime Organ som ofta förekommer i tv-program, bland annat i Sverige. * Movin' On från Music for a new generation tillsammans med Alan Parker som förekommer i filmen Jag heter Stelios (1972). * Hot Pants från Flute for Moderns tillsammans med Alan Parker. * Charlie, komponerad 1997 och använd som utvisningslåt under Juniorvärldsmästerskapet i ishockey 2020.
